What does Ihaan mean and where does it come from?
Ihaan is a modern name that is becoming popular in India and among Arabic speaking populations. It is derived from the Arabic language and carries a religious connotation, often given to boys. The name is associated with blessings and is becoming increasingly used among new parents.
